1 / 11

Von Neumannova architektúra počítača

Von Neumannova architektúra počítača. John von Neumann (1903 – 1957). - maďarský matematik židovského pôvodu - počas 2. svetovej vojny sa zúčastnil na vývoji nových zbraní (atómová bomba) - je považovaný za otca Teórie hier - navrhol novú schému počítača ktorá je podľa neho aj pomenovaná

avian
Download Presentation

Von Neumannova architektúra počítača

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Von Neumannova architektúra počítača

  2. John von Neumann(1903 – 1957) - maďarský matematik židovského pôvodu - počas 2. svetovej vojny sa zúčastnil na vývoji nových zbraní (atómová bomba) - je považovaný za otca Teórie hier - navrhol novú schému počítača ktorá je podľa neho aj pomenovaná - od roku 1953 bol vedúcim Výboru pre atómovú energiu - stal sa najvplyvnejším vedcom USA - zomrel na rakovinu v dôsledku ožiarení

  3. Čo je Von Neumannova architektúra počítača ? Je to schéma počítača ktorú navrhol John von Neumann spolu so spolupracovníkmi v roku 1945, nazýva sa tiež Princetonská architektúra. Táto teória s menšími zmenami platí dodnes, sú pre ňu charakteristické nasledujúce vlastnosti: - počítač sa skladá z piatich základných častí: Procesor : ALU (aritmeticko logická jednotka) Radič (riadiaca jednotka) Operačná pamäť Vstupné zariadenia Výstupné zariadenia - program je uložený v pamäti počítača - procesor vykonáva inštrukcie programu postupne - údaje sa spracúvajú v dvojkovej sústave Vnútorná štruktúra počítača mala byť univerzálna. Prispôsobenie sa rôznym úlohám sa malo riešiť výhradne pomocou programov.

  4. riadiaca jednotka počítača riadi činnosť celého počítača vysielaním riadiacich signálov a naspäť dostáva stavové hlásenia. aritmeticko-logická jednotka vykonáva všetky aritmetické a logické operácie. Obsahuje bloky určené na aritmetické operácie ako sčítanie, odčítanie, násobenie a delenie a bloky na logické operácie ako porovnávanie a pod. Úlohou ALU je krok po kroku vykonávať program uložený v pamäti. Procesor Riadiaca jednotka Aritmeticko-logická jednotka Procesor Procesor alebo CPU (Centrálna riadiaca jednotka)-slúži ako „mozog“ počítača. Má dve časti:

  5. Operačná pamäť Slúži ako ,,skladisko‘‘ pre samotný program, dáta programu, dočasné skladisko pre medzivýpočty a samotné výsledky. Údaje a inštrukcie sú vyjadrené binárne, uchovávajú sa v pamäti na miestach označovaných adresami. Predchádzajúce koncepcie (Harwardská)predpokladali existenciu dvoch oddelených pamätí. V prvej sú uložené programy a v druhej sú uložené dáta.

  6. Vstupno – výstupné zariadenia Vstupné zariadenie - zariadenie, ktoré slúži na vstup programov a dát s ktorými budeme pracovať. Napr.: klávesnica, myš, mikrofón Výstupné zariadenie - slúži na výstup spracovaných dát. Napr.: monitor, tlačiareň, reproduktory

  7. Princíp činnosti počítača podľa von Neumanna Počítač von Neumannovej schémy pracuje nasledovne: 1.Do operačnej pamäti sa pomocou vstupných zariadení cez ALU umiestni program, ktorý bude vykonávať výpočet. Rovnakým spôsobom sa do operačnej pamäti umiestnia dáta, ktoré bude program spracovávať. 2.Prebehne vlastný výpočet, pričom jednotlivé kroky vykonáva ALU. Táto jednotka je v priebehu výpočtu spolu s ostatnými modulmi riadená radičom počítača. Medzivýsledky sú ukladané do operačnej pamäte. Radič vyhodnotí zadaný príkaz, zistí akými operáciamy sa dá vyriešiť tieto informácie postúpi ďalej ALU. 3.Po skončení výpočtov sú výsledky poslané cez ALU na výstupné zariadenie.

  8. Procesor Riadiaca jednotka Aritmeticko-logická jednotka Vstupné zariadenia Operačná pamäť Výstupné zariadenia vstup údajov výstup údajov Von Neumannova schéma počítača

  9. Dnešné počítače sa podobajú tejto schéme. Je samozrejmé, že evolúcia počítačov sa mierne podpísala aj pod niektoré výnimky, ktoré nie sú obsiahnuté vo von Neumannovej architektúre: • Dnešné počítače dokážu spracovávať niekoľko úloh a teda aj programov naraz – multitasking. • Počítač môže disponovať viacerými procesormi. • Program sa nemusí zaviesť do pamäti celý, stačí len jeho najdôležitejšia časť, pričom ostatné časti sa zavedú vo chvíli keď sú potrebné

  10. Ďakujem za pozornosť

More Related